discolçâ

Friulian

Alternative forms

  • discolčâ (alternative orthography)

Etymology

Probably from Late Latin discalceāre, from Latin calceō. Perhaps influenced by Latin disculciāre; cf. discolç. Compare Romanian desculța, variant of descălța, Sardinian iscultzare, iscurtare, iscrutzai.

Verb

discolçâ

  1. (transitive) to remove or take off shoes

Conjugation

This was conjugated like a regular verb, but with a change from -ç- to -c- before front vowels (i and e).
